The Office of the Superintendent of Documents produces a variety of public policy statements, as well as FDLP guidance documents, reports, and plans.

Public Policy Statements

Superintendent of Documents (SOD) policies support the U.S. Government Publishing Office’s (GPO’s) mission of America Informed and the mission, vision, and priorities of the GPO’s public information programs. Policies provide guidance for and assist with decision-making, which is primarily operational in nature. That is, guidance that affects the operations of Library Services and Content Management (LSCM).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) are developed to implement policies.

Regional Online Selections Authorization (SOD-ROSA)

SOD-ROSA authorizations allow regional depository libraries to select online versions of specified titles without having to select a corresponding tangible version, in accordance with SOD-PPS-2022-1.
